Indoor gardening has become increasingly popular in recent years, as more people are looking to grow their own plants and vegetables at home. One essential component of indoor gardening is the use of plant growth lights. These specialized lights mimic the sun’s natural light and provide plants with the necessary wavelengths of light to promote growth.
There are several types of plant growth lights available on the market, including LED, fluorescent, and high-intensity discharge (HID) lights. Each type has its own benefits and drawbacks, so it’s essential to choose the right one for your specific needs.
LED lights, for example, are energy-efficient and long-lasting, making them a popular choice for indoor gardeners. However, they can be more expensive upfront than other types of lights. Fluorescent lights are a more affordable option and work well for seedlings and small plants, but they don’t provide as much light as other options. HID lights are the most powerful option and work well for large plants, but they can be expensive to run and require more maintenance.
Regardless of the type of plant growth light you choose, it’s essential to use it correctly to ensure the best possible results. This means providing your plants with the right amount of light for their specific needs, as well as ensuring that the light is positioned correctly to provide even coverage.
